Hostel Details: VPV COLLEGE OF ENGINEERING

VPV College of Engineering, Periyakulam, Theni is one of the leading engineering colleges in Tamil Nadu, known for its excellent academic programs and state-of-the-art facilities. The college has always been committed to providing a comfortable living and learning environment for its students. One of the key components of this commitment is its hostel facilities.

The college has separate hostel facilities for boys and girls with well-furnished rooms and all the necessary amenities. Here are some details about the hostel facilities at VPV College of Engineering, Periyakulam, Theni:

    Accommodation: The hostel has spacious rooms that can accommodate up to 500 students. The rooms are available on a twin-sharing basis with a separate cot, table, and chair for each student. The hostel also provides individual lockers for the students.

    Food: The hostel mess provides nutritious and hygienic food to the students. The menu is prepared in consultation with a dietician and caters to the varied preferences of the students. The mess staff ensures that the food is cooked in a clean environment and is served hot and fresh.

    Security: The hostel is equipped with round-the-clock security to ensure the safety and well-being of the students. The college has installed CCTV cameras in all the common areas of the hostel, and the security personnel conduct regular rounds to maintain discipline and order.

    Facilities: The hostel has a recreation room, a gymnasium, and an indoor games room for the students. The college also provides Wi-Fi connectivity in the hostel, allowing students to stay connected with their families and friends.

    Medical Care: The college has a dispensary with a resident medical officer who provides medical care to the students. In case of emergencies, the college has a tie-up with a nearby hospital for prompt medical attention.

Overall, VPV College of Engineering, Periyakulam, Theni provides excellent hostel facilities that ensure a comfortable stay for the students. The college takes every measure to ensure that the students feel at home and have a hassle-free living experience.

Frequently Asked Questions :

FAQ all about Hostel Facilities in VPV College of Engineering, Periyakulam, Theni

Q: Does VPV College of Engineering, Periyakulam, Theni have hostel facilities?
A: Yes, VPV College of Engineering, Periyakulam, Theni has hostel facilities for both boys and girls.

Q: What are the types of rooms available in the hostel?
A: The hostel provides single, double and triple sharing rooms for the students.

Q: What are the facilities provided in the hostel?
A: The hostel provides basic facilities like bedding, cupboard, study table, chair and fan. It also has a common room with a television, indoor games, and reading materials.

Q: Is the hostel food vegetarian or non-vegetarian?
A: The hostel provides both vegetarian and non-vegetarian food in separate mess halls for boys and girls.

Q: What are the rules and regulations of the hostel?
A: The hostel has strict rules and regulations that the students need to follow. They are expected to maintain discipline and decorum at all times. Ragging, smoking, and drinking are strictly prohibited in the hostel premises.

Q: Are there any hostel fees?
A: Yes, there are hostel fees that need to be paid separately along with the college fees. The fees vary depending on the type of room and facilities provided.

Q: Is the hostel facility mandatory for all students?
A: No, the hostel facility is not mandatory for all students. Students who are local can choose to commute from their homes. However, it is recommended for outstation students to stay in the hostel for better academic performance and safety.

Q: What is the procedure to apply for hostel accommodation?
A: Students can apply for hostel accommodation during the time of admission. They need to fill in the hostel application form and pay the necessary fees. Admission to the hostel is subject to availability of rooms.
